This comprehensive book delves into the intricate realm of creating efficient institutions and coordinating policy on a transnational scale to ensure that European Union integration can effectively meet the diverse social needs of its citizens. It presents a balanced and interdisciplinary approach to discussing public financial management, drawing from both technocratic and humanist perspectives. Recognizing the growing role of the state in addressing societal imbalances, the book explores the need for updated and complex formulas to address crises both in current times and for the formulation of social and economic policies by states and the European Union.

The work conducts an in-depth performance analysis of European Union institutions compared to the national entities of EU Member States, contributing to the ongoing debate on global public goods and the processes involved in their provision. It also examines public finance management instruments, tracing their historical evolution and assessing their effectiveness using the Human Development Index.

The author presents a comprehensive proposal for managing global, European, and national public goods across three critical areas: environmental protection, transnational infrastructure projects, and social policy. Through detailed analysis and practical insights, the book offers valuable recommendations for effective governance and resource allocation in these domains.

Furthermore, the book delves into the examination of public financial management instruments employed during the recent pandemic, distinguishing between regular and emergency instruments and assessing their efficacy in specific economic contexts. This insightful analysis will appeal to researchers and students of economics and finance, as well as decision-makers and practitioners in government and the private sector. By exploring the intersection of institutions, policy, and public finance, this book provides valuable insights into building a more inclusive and sustainable future for Europe and the world.
